Fête du Canada, Formerly Known as Dominion Day

Fête du Canada, formerly known as Dominion Day, is the national day of Canada. The holiday commemorates the anniversary of Canada's confederation on July 1, 1867, when the British North America Act united the colonies of British North America into a single Dominion.

A Day for Celebration

Canada Day is a day for Canadians to celebrate their country and their heritage. The day is typically celebrated with fireworks, parades, barbecues, and other festive activities. Celebrated in all provinces and territories and is considered the biggest holiday in the year with approximately 60% of business closed.

Thousands of community festivals, parades, concerts and fireworks will take place across the land's provinces and territories with millions of people participating. The National Capital Region hosts the largest celebration with the Canada Day Parade and the spectacular fireworks display over Parliament Hill and a day-long concert at the Canadian War Museum.
